Volume density (g/cm³) ≤: 0.5 - 1.5
Thermal conductivity (W/m-k) ≤: 0.23 - 0.65
Cold pressing strength (MPa) ≥: 0.8 - 6
Permanent linear change/%: -2 - 1
Standard size: 230*114*65 mm
Clay insulation bricks are mainly used as the insulation layer in various kilns that do not directly come into contact with flames, with the working environment temperature ranging from 800℃ to 1200℃. Clay insulation bricks generally do not come into direct contact with flames and are used in the insulation layer of kilns. The main function of clay insulation bricks is to achieve effective insulation and reduce the heat transfer between the kiln and the outside air.
Advantages of clay insulation bricks
Low thermal conductivity
The thermal conductivity of clay insulation bricks is relatively low, typically ranging from 0.23 to 0.65 W/(m-K). This means that in the same thickness, clay insulation bricks can offer better insulation performance and reduce heat transfer.
Low heat capacity
The heat capacity of clay insulation bricks is generally 0.8 - 1.2 kilojoules/(kilogram K). This advantage means that when the clay insulation bricks are washed, the energy required to absorb or release heat is very little, thus enabling them to quickly adapt to temperature changes.
Environmental protection
Clay insulation bricks are made from natural clay and do not contain harmful substances. They do not produce harmful gases or pose any threat to human health, and are beneficial to the environment.
Stable performance
Clay insulation bricks have excellent durability and stability. Due to the inherent stability of the material, their performance will not deteriorate even after long-term use under high temperatures.
Application of Clay Insulation Bricks
Metallurgical Industry
Clay insulation bricks can be used as the insulation layer in high-temperature kilns, melting furnaces, heating furnaces, etc. Clay insulation bricks have a low thermal conductivity and can withstand high temperatures, making them an ideal choice.
Petroleum industry
Clay insulation bricks can be used as insulation layers for reactors, distillation towers and other equipment. Clay heat insulation bricks can effectively reduce heat conduction and have excellent heat insulation properties.
Electric power industry
Clay lightweight bricks are mainly used in boilers and chimneys of power plants. Clay insulation bricks are key equipment in the power generation process that generates high temperatures, and they can improve the energy efficiency of boilers.
Glass industry
Clay insulation bricks are usually used as the inner lining and insulation layer of glass kilns. Clay insulation bricks can withstand high temperatures and have good insulation properties, which helps to improve the energy efficiency and production efficiency of glass kilns.
